We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Project Manager to join our team at Lift Solutions Holdings (LSH), a leading crane manufacturer specializing in high-quality, custom-engineered lifting solutions. The Project Manager will oversee the end-to-end lifecycle of crane manufacturing projects, ensuring projects are delivered on time, within scope, and on budget. This role will require exceptional project management skills, a technical understanding of crane systems, and the ability to coordinate cross-functional teams.
Key Responsibilities:
-
Project Planning & Management:
- Define project scope, objectives, and deliverables in collaboration with customers, sales, engineering, installation, and manufacturing teams.
- Develop detailed project plans, timelines, and budgets, ensuring alignment with customer requirements and company goals.
- Proactively monitor project progress and manage risks to ensure timely delivery and successful execution.
- Cross-Functional Coordination:
- Act as the primary point of contact between internal departments (engineering, production, procurement, installation) and external stakeholders (clients, suppliers).
- Coordinate with engineering teams to ensure crane designs meet customer specifications and compliance standards.
- Collaborate with supply chain teams to secure materials and manage vendor relationships to meet production schedules.
- Customer Engagement:
-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, ensuring clear communication throughout the project lifecycle.
- Address customer inquiries, provide regular project updates, and resolve any issues promptly to ensure satisfaction.
- Conduct post-project reviews to gather customer feedback and identify areas for improvement.
- Process Improvement:
- Identify opportunities to improve project workflows, reduce lead times, improve installation efficiencies, and optimize resource utilization.
- Implement best practices in project management to enhance efficiency and team performance.
- Drive initiatives to standardize project management tools and reporting processes across teams.
- Financial Oversight:
- Monitor project budgets and ensure cost control by managing resources effectively.
- Prepare financial reports and forecasts, tracking project costs, and profitability metrics.
- Identify and address deviations from budgets, escalating issues when necessary.
- Drive change orders with customers resulting from any changes in project scope or job site conditions.
- Safety and Compliance:
- Ensure all project activities adhere to industry safety standards and regulatory requirements.
- Promote a culture of safety and quality throughout the project lifecycle.
